How long does it take for enoxaparin to get out of your system?

Lovenox has a half-life of around 4.5 to 7 hours after administration, and its anticoagulant effects last up to 12 hours. Because of its long half-life and predictable effects, Lovenox does not need extensive monitoring or supervision to use it.

Do you pinch skin for Lovenox injection?

It’s important to keep pinching that fold of skin until the injection is done—that way the medication doesn’t enter any muscle, which could be painful. Once the syringe is empty, pull the needle straight out and then let go of your skin. Don’t try to put the needle cap back on the syringe after the injection.

How do I know if Lovenox is working?

Clinical monitoring

  1. Kidney function. Your doctor may do blood tests to check how well your kidneys are working.
  2. Platelet count. Your doctor will monitor your level of platelets.
  3. Anti-Xa levels. These levels can help let your doctor know how well this drug is working for you.

What is the major side effect of enoxaparin?

Mild irritation, pain, bruising, redness, and swelling at the injection site may occur. Fatigue or fever may also occur. If any of these effects persist or worsen, tell your doctor or pharmacist promptly.

Can I inject Lovenox in my thigh?

Your Care Instructions Some medicines, such as insulin or the blood-thinner enoxaparin (Lovenox), are injected only under the skin. This type of shot is usually given in the belly or the thigh.

Does Lovenox have to be given 12 hours apart?

Remember: ∎ Give Lovenox at the same times each day. ∎ When Lovenox is given twice a day, space the injections at about 12 hours apart (for example, inject yourself at 8:00 a.m. and 8:00 p.m.). ∎ If you miss a dose, call your doctor right away about what to do.

How long does it take Lovenox to break up clots?

So it works fairly quickly when used to prevent blood clots from forming. However, if you are using Lovenox (enoxaparin) to treat an existing blood clot, that clot will typically take weeks to go away because the body needs to dissolve it.
